Magdy Abdel Aati
Magdy Abdel Aati is a prominent coach and trainer in Egyptian football, recognized for his work in developing young talent and enhancing players' skills, particularly in aerial abilities. He has played a crucial role in the growth of players at various clubs, including his contributions to Mustafa Ziko's improvement, which has garnered attention during Ziko's rise in the national team.
